Parties in PDM not sincere with each other: Governor Sarwar
MULTAN: Punjab Governor Ch Muhammad Sarwar has said that the parties in the PDM are not sincere with each other and claimed that there is no threat to the government from opposition.
Talking to journalists at Multan Circuit House after laying foundation stone of 72 projects of Punjab Aab Pak Authority and rehabilitation of 11 filtration plants in collaboration with welfare organizations, the Punjab governor said that the opposition demanded elections, but when the government invited them to negotiate electoral reforms, they run away.
Punjab Governor Ch Muhammad Sarwar said that the promises made by the PTI government under the leadership of Prime Minister Imran Khan to provide rights to the people of South Punjab would be fully implemented and all matters pertaining to South Punjab Secretariat were regulated. The provincial cabinet would give its approval in the next few days and after that a formal notification would be issued for the South Punjab Secretariat, he informed.
He said that the work on the Punjab Aab Pak Authority projects was underway and the work on 1,500 schemes of the project would be completed by December next. He said that 3,000 clean water schemes were being launched in the province. He said that clean water would be provided to 10.5 million citizens by December.
He said that there was no veracity regarding setting up of a secretariat in the Islamia University Bahawalpur and he would talk with the Punjab government to avoid setting up a secretariat at the university. Later, the delegations of LPG Association and lawyers also met Ch Muhammad Sarwar.
